Prep Time:10 mins
Cook Time:40 mins
Total Time:50 mins
Servings: 4

Ingredients

  • 4 pieces red onions
  • 4 tablespoons balsamic vinegar
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 tablespoon brown sugar
  • 1 teaspoon fresh thyme leaves
  • 1 teaspoon sea salt
  • 0.5 teaspoon black pepper

Directions

Step 1

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C).

Step 2

Peel the red onions and cut each one into quarters, keeping the root end intact to help hold the layers together during roasting.

Step 3

Place the onion quarters in a large mixing bowl.

Step 4

In a small bowl, whisk together the balsamic vinegar, olive oil, brown sugar, fresh thyme leaves, sea salt, and black pepper until well combined.

Step 5

Pour the balsamic mixture over the onions and gently toss to ensure the onions are evenly coated.

Step 6

Arrange the onions in a single layer on a baking sheet or in a roasting dish, cut side up. Drizzle any remaining balsamic mixture from the bowl over the onions.

Step 7

Roast the onions in the preheated oven for 35-40 minutes, turning them halfway through the cooking time, until they are tender and caramelized.

Step 8

Remove from the oven and let the onions rest for a few minutes before serving.

Step 9

Serve warm as a side dish or use them as a topping for your favorite dishes.
